An electric dipole consists of charges +2e and -2e separated by 0.78 nm. It is in an electric field of strength 3.2 × 106 N/C. Calculate the magnitude of the torque on the dipole when the dipole moment is (a) parallel to, (b) perpendicular to, and (c) antiparallel to the electric field.
